_AllocateBuffer
status_t _AllocateBuffer();
PoolBuffer* _AllocateBuffer(size_t size,
area_id areaid = _AllocateBuffer("hv gpadl", length, B_KERNEL_READ_AREA | B_KERNEL_WRITE_AREA,
fHyperCallArea = _AllocateBuffer("hypercall", HV_PAGE_SIZE,
fCPUMessagesArea = _AllocateBuffer("hv msg", sizeof(*fCPUMessages) * fCPUCount,
fCPUEventFlagsArea = _AllocateBuffer("hv eventflags", sizeof(*fCPUEventFlags) * fCPUCount,
fVMBusDataArea = _AllocateBuffer("vmbus", sizeof(*fEventFlags) + (HV_PAGE_SIZE * 2),
area_id _AllocateBuffer(const char* name, size_t length,
return _AllocateBuffer(size, owner, _newBuffer);
return _AllocateBuffer(size, owner, _newBuffer);
status_t status = _AllocateBuffer(bitmap);
_AllocateBuffer(bitmap);
status_t _AllocateBuffer(ServerBitmap* bitmap);
_AllocateBuffer(sizeof(system_profiler_thread_removed),
_AllocateBuffer(sizeof(system_profiler_image_added),
_AllocateBuffer(sizeof(system_profiler_image_removed),
= (system_profiler_io_scheduler_added*)_AllocateBuffer(
= (system_profiler_io_scheduler_removed*)_AllocateBuffer(
= (system_profiler_io_request_scheduled*)_AllocateBuffer(
= (system_profiler_io_request_finished*)_AllocateBuffer(
= (system_profiler_io_operation_started*)_AllocateBuffer(
void* _AllocateBuffer(size_t size, int event, int cpu,
= (system_profiler_io_operation_finished*)_AllocateBuffer(
_AllocateBuffer(sizeof(system_profiler_wait_object_info) + nameLen,
_AllocateBuffer(sizeof(system_profiler_samples)
_AllocateBuffer(
_AllocateBuffer(
_AllocateBuffer(sizeof(system_profiler_thread_scheduled),
_AllocateBuffer(
_AllocateBuffer(sizeof(system_profiler_team_removed),
_AllocateBuffer(sizeof(system_profiler_team_exec) + argsLen,
_AllocateBuffer(sizeof(system_profiler_thread_added),
status_t status = _AllocateBuffer();
_AllocateBuffer();
status_t status = _AllocateBuffer();
status_t status = _AllocateBuffer();
_AllocateBuffer();
status_t status = _AllocateBuffer();